全景性能监控入门:轻松掌握监控系统的核心要素
随着信息技术的飞速发展,企业对系统的稳定性和性能要求越来越高。为了确保系统稳定运行,及时发现并解决问题,全景性能监控成为了企业运维团队的重要工具。本文将从全景性能监控的定义、核心要素、实施步骤等方面进行详细讲解,帮助您轻松掌握监控系统的核心要素。
一、全景性能监控的定义
全景性能监控是指对整个IT基础设施(包括硬件、软件、网络等)进行全面的性能监控,通过对关键指标进行实时采集、分析、预警,确保系统稳定、高效运行。全景性能监控涵盖以下几个层面:
硬件监控:对服务器、存储、网络设备等硬件资源的性能指标进行监控,如CPU、内存、磁盘、网络流量等。
软件监控:对操作系统、数据库、中间件、应用系统等软件资源的性能指标进行监控,如CPU占用率、内存占用率、磁盘I/O、数据库连接数等。
应用监控:对具体业务应用进行性能监控,如响应时间、吞吐量、错误率等。
安全监控:对系统安全性能进行监控,如入侵检测、漏洞扫描等。
二、全景性能监控的核心要素
- 数据采集:全面、准确地采集系统性能数据,是全景性能监控的基础。数据采集应包括以下内容:
(1)系统性能指标:CPU、内存、磁盘、网络流量等。
(2)应用性能指标:响应时间、吞吐量、错误率等。
(3)安全性能指标:入侵检测、漏洞扫描等。
数据处理:对采集到的数据进行处理,包括数据清洗、转换、存储等,为后续分析提供准确的数据基础。
数据分析:对处理后的数据进行深入分析,挖掘潜在问题,为优化系统性能提供依据。
预警机制:根据预设的阈值,对异常数据进行实时预警,确保运维人员能够及时发现问题并处理。
报告生成:定期生成性能报告,总结系统运行状况,为决策提供参考。
三、全景性能监控的实施步骤
确定监控目标:根据企业业务需求和运维目标,明确需要监控的关键性能指标。
选择合适的监控工具:根据监控目标,选择适合的监控工具,如Zabbix、Nagios、Prometheus等。
部署监控节点:在服务器、网络设备等关键节点部署监控代理,实现数据采集。
配置监控规则:根据监控目标,配置相应的监控规则,如阈值设置、报警方式等。
监控数据采集与处理:确保监控代理正常运行,采集并处理性能数据。
数据分析与预警:对采集到的数据进行实时分析,发现异常并发出预警。
报告生成与优化:定期生成性能报告,对系统运行状况进行总结,并根据实际情况优化监控策略。
通过以上步骤,企业可以轻松实现全景性能监控,确保系统稳定、高效运行。在实施过程中,还需注意以下几点:
监控数据的安全性:确保监控数据的安全传输和存储,防止数据泄露。
监控策略的优化:根据业务需求,不断优化监控策略,提高监控效果。
监控团队的培训:加强运维团队的监控技能培训,提高监控水平。
总之,全景性能监控是企业运维工作中不可或缺的一部分。通过掌握监控系统的核心要素,企业可以更好地保障系统稳定运行,提高业务效率。